Advantages of RDRAM
Rambus Dynamic Random Access Memory, commonly known as RDRAM, emerged in the late 1990s as a high-speed memory solution for personal computers and workstations. Developed by Rambus Inc., this memory technology was designed to overcome the limitations of conventional SDRAM, offering higher bandwidth and improved performance for demanding applications like gaming, multimedia, and server computing.
How RDRAM Works
Unlike standard SDRAM, RDRAM transfers data on both the rising and falling edges of the clock cycle, effectively doubling the data rate. Its narrow but extremely fast data channels allowed for impressive throughput compared to other memory types of its era. RDRAM modules typically connected to the motherboard using a unique channel-based architecture, ensuring that data flowed efficiently between the CPU and memory.
